About this listen

In the brilliant fourth book from Andy McDermott, Nina Wilde must battle the Covenant of Genesis if she is to find the world's greatest archaeological treasure....

Off the coast of Indonesia, archaeologist Nina Wilde makes an explosive find: evidence of a settlement that existed over 100,000 years before any previously known civilisation. But when her ship is attacked, it becomes clear that the clandestine religious group calling itself the Covenant of Genesis will stop at nothing to prevent her from revealing this knowledge.

With her fiancé, Eddie Chase, Nina embarks upon a dangerous worldwide search to expose the Covenant of Genesis - and the incredible secret they will kill to conceal.

Spoilers ahead. I was initially a big fan of these books, but each one seems to have the same plot. Nina Wilde discovers a once in a lifetime a archeological find with a secretive international plot to use said find for some nefarious purpose hot on her tail, and with the help of Eddie Chase, destroys said find. I’m fairly sure she would have been worse than isis for wiping discoveries off the face of the earth. Here’s a novel idea, next time the bad guys are threatening to blow something up, try bringing more than one operator to the gunfight, or maybe leak it to the press?
